A 62-year-old man who is accused of sexually abusing a young boy over an eight-year period has been released on bail by a judge.
David Acres is said to have carried out a series of serious sex acts on a boy who was under the age of 16.
No charges were formally out to Acres when he appeared at Swindon Crown Court and he did not enter any pleas.
Acres, of Deansway, Chippenham, is accused of indecent assault, indecency with a child under 16 and other sex offences between April 1984 and June 1992.
Judge Tim Mousley QC adjourned the case to Friday, February 6, and released him on conditional bail until then.
